Tanzania’s Ministry of Agriculture has begun cementing its foothold on horticulture activities across Tanzania.

The ministry has just concluded a meeting with horticultural farmers and products exporters, to address taxing and policy drawbacks related to the sub-sector.

The meeting catapulted rather vital issues for the development of the sector, particularly converging Tanzania Ports Authority (TPA) and Tanzania Revenue Authority (TRA) players, but also, gave a path to the possibility of ushering a three-year plan that will be associated with a special managing body.

According to the ministry, the meeting attracted vital players from crucial ministries, including—finance and planning, industry and trade, ports authority and farmers.

Speaking at the meeting, the Deputy Ministry of Agriculture, Hussein Bashe, stressed that the meeting root agenda was to highlight various challenges affecting the sub-sector and respective measures to address them.

The Tanzanian government has been losing about Tshs.4 billion ($1.7 million) per month in uncollected taxes on locally produced cigarettes and alcoholic beverages before Electronic Tax Stamps (ETS) started being used in January 2019.

The Tanzania Revenue Authority (TRA) Commissioner General,  Charles  Kichere told  reporters on April 16th that in March 2019, TRA collected Tshs.42.8 billion ($18.6 million) on the on cigarettes and alcoholic beverages which is an addition of Tshs.3.5 billion ($1.5 million) compared to Tshs.39.3 billion ($17 million) collected the same month last year.

The Commissioner General said the lost revenue is estimated to be higher than that because some producers are yet to enter ETS due to some reasons and the real amount of money that was being lost will be known once all manufacturers use the new tax system.
